if(WIN32)
	# both the library and the executable now result in a file with basename svgfill,
	# on linux the the library is prefixed with lib as libsvgfill.a. Windows does not
	# have this mechanism, so on windows the linker would be created an import library
	# for the executable, also named svgfill.lib. This naming conflict results in:
	#     LINK : fatal error LNK1149: output filename matches input filename
	# This flag tells the linker not to generate an import library and therefore no
	# conflict occurs.
    target_link_options(svgfill_exe PRIVATE "/NOIMPLIB")
endif()
